Ticket-based implementation of content leasing

  • US 9,548,859 B2
  • Filed: 12/03/2008
  • Issued: 01/17/2017
  • Est. Priority Date: 12/03/2008
  • Status: Expired due to Fees

1. A method for accessing digital content by a mobile computing device that is available to stationary set top boxes, the mobile computing device communicating via a home network with a home key distribution center, comprising:

  • retrieving a service ticket for the mobile computing device, the service ticket including authorization data that includes a first identification of at least one authorized subscription service for the mobile computing device, and a session key, that are not unique to the mobile computing device;

    retrieving, for the digital content, content rights that include a second identification of at least one subscription service that is required for access to play the stored digital content, wherein the content rights are delivered authenticated with the session key;

    validating, by the mobile computing device, that the at least one authorized subscription service identified in the authorization data is non-expired and matches the at least one required subscription service identified in the content rights;

    allowing access by the mobile computing device to play the digital content stored on the mobile computing device only if the validating is successful;

    sending a request for a home service ticket to the home key distribution center;

    receiving the home service ticket including home authorization data that consolidates the authorization data from other mobile computing devices that communicate with the home key distribution center and the session key;

    sending a key request message to the home key distribution center that includes the home service ticket and a second content identifier; and

    receiving, from the home key distribution center, second content rights corresponding to the second content identifier, wherein the home key distribution center receives the second content rights by sending a DRM request message to a DRM server for the right to play second digital content and the DRM server receives the DRM request message and sends a DRM reply message to the home key distribution center that supplies the second content rights, including a second content key;

    wherein the validating, by the mobile computing device, enforces an agreement between a subscriber and a content provider that allows the subscriber to lease the digital content from the content provider, and wherein to lease comprises a right to download, and to store in the mobile computing device, the digital content from a content server operated by the content provider.
